Join I Giullari di Piazza, the Southern Italian music/dance/theater company, for “Belloni, La Barbera and La Befana Talk and Sing,” a special live online presentation featuring music and stories about the Neapolitan Renaissance Christmas show “La Cantata dei Pastori,” created in the 17th century by Andrea Perrucci of Naples. Performers, all experts in Southern Italian performing arts dating back to the 13th century, are Alessandra Belloni, John La Barbera, Max McGuire as La Befana (the Good Witch of Christmas), violinist Joe Deninzon and dancer Francesca Silvano. The beloved story centers around Mary and Joseph travelling to Bethlehem, and their adventures on the way, which include meeting Razzullo, a commedia dell’arte character, and fighting off demons dispatched by the Devil to try to prevent the birth of Jesus. In the end, Good prevails over Evil.
